Real English For Gamers

  • Thailand
Added on 30 April 2019
Why Learn English from League of Legends? uberant.com English happens to be a universal language that can help one communicate globally and can even aid in professional growth. Yet, many find it challe...


Learn English through video games and popular streamers? We think we might have something that can help make learning English a little less boring. Not only will you get to brush up your gaming skills, More
